ARTIST STATEMENT: I live under the New England sky. The light, its color, intensity, sensation, season, and length of day influence my psyche, interior life and art practice. The long hours of daylight during summer and short winter define our seasons, and influence our lives. The low sun, color rich light and long shadows of early morning or end of the day often silhouette the horizon or individual trees in shadow, while the light fills the sky. Capturing light-defined form is a painter's challenge.
